What is a coin teller?

Coin Tellers are banking professionals responsible for sorting, counting, and verifying coins and sometimes cash at financial institutions or coin processing centers. They use specialized machines and manual methods to ensure accuracy in coin counting. Coin Tellers may also handle coin deposits from customers, prepare coin orders for businesses, and maintain records of transactions. Their work helps ensure the smooth operation of cash management within banks and other organizations.

What are the typical challenges a coin teller faces during their daily tasks?

Coin Tellers often handle large volumes of coins, which can make accuracy and attention to detail crucial throughout their shift. One common challenge is managing repetitive tasks while maintaining focus to prevent counting errors or discrepancies. Additionally, Coin Tellers may need to resolve discrepancies between machine counts and manual counts, requiring strong problem-solving skills. Working in a secure environment and collaborating closely with team members and armored transport staff is also a key part of the role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a coin teller,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Coin Teller, you need strong numerical accuracy, attention to detail, and basic math skills,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with coin counting machines, cash handling procedures, and banking software is typically required. Dependability, honesty, and effective communication help build trust and ensure smooth customer service interactions. These skills are crucial to maintain accuracy, prevent financial discrepancies, and uphold the integrity of banking operations.

What is the difference between Coin Teller vs Cashier?

AspectCoin TellerCashier
CredentialsMinimal; basic math skills, customer serviceHigh school diploma often required; cash handling experience
Work EnvironmentCoin exchange counters, banks, or retail storesRetail stores, supermarkets, restaurants, banks
Employer & IndustryFinancial institutions, coin exchange servicesRetail, hospitality, banking
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ding coin exchange roles, entry-level positionsGeneral cash handling, retail customer service

While both Coin Tellers and Cashiers handle money and assist customers, Coin Tellers specialize in exchanging coins and managing coin-related transactions, often in financial or coin exchange settings. Cashiers typically handle a broader range of cash transactions in retail or service environments. The roles overlap in customer service and cash handling but differ in scope and environment.

Job description

United Community Bank is in search of a Teller Supervisor. This position supervises teller activities, staff development, training and scheduling; maintains records of vault and teller cash balances and the overall daily activities of the teller staff.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Supervise teller staff
  • Perform normal teller duties on a daily basis
  • Provide on the job training for teller staff
  • Monitor teller staff to ensure compliance with procedures and policies (specifically Reg. CC training)
  • Issue written and oral instructions on teller operations as necessary
  • Assist teller staff in locating cash discrepancies, managing unusual transactions, and answering customer questions when required
  • Assign additional daily tasks to the teller staff
  • Ensure all teller stations are properly stocked, secured and maintained
  • Recommend hiring, discipline, promotion, transfers and termination of teller staff as necessary
  • Conduct regular staff meetings to review problems, policies, procedures and updates
  • Balance cash vault daily (dual control)
  • Maintain reports documenting cash outages, balances, timecards, and daily cash recaps
  • Perform monthly audits of all teller stations
  • Monthly balancing of license plate stickers and savings bonds
  • Order and ship currency and coin weekly
  • Oversee the maintenance and balancing of the ATM machine
  • Oversee the timely processing of all proof work
  • Communicate teller activities to management when necessary
  • Ensure all tellers are complying and up to date with banker training online
  • Prepare performance evaluations, written warnings, recommendation for increase and encourages staff development
  • Maintain familiarity with the Bank policies and procedures related to this position including but not limited to Secrecy Act, OFAC, Check Cashing, and Teller Guidelines
  • File CTR's
  • Prepare schedule
  • Other related duties as assigned
